Yesterday I started a thread about the 3 PJ songs you are most tired of. Now out of guilt, and little bit of boredom, I feel like I should replace those 3 tunes with 3 songs that I am dying to hear live (bootleg or in person).
This is clearly a moving target, as of a year ago (maybe 2 years now), "Leash" would have been my number 1; as of late however, it's on many bootlegs. Trouble which I recently heard in Montreal would have been my number 2. Other songs like 'Hunger Strike' or 'Crazy Mary' would have spent time on such a list which is what makes PJ the greatest live band on earth.
Here are the 3 songs I NEED to hear more of:
1) Sonic Reducer - When he sings "and I'll be 10 feet tall and you'll be nothing at all" I get a charge like Tank Johnson listening to 'F-ck the Police'. Sonic does get played, just not often enough.
2) Smile - It's just amazing when they play it live. Way to rare.
3) WMA - Worthy of a full song, not just a tag. Think it would be a great mood setter early in a show.
Honorable mentions: Leash (still haven't heard it in person) & All those yesterdays.
Let's hear yours.
